?What causes persistent odors in homes or businesses?
Persistent odors can stem from various sources such as biological matter, smoke damage, mold growth, or industrial spills. Professionals identify the root cause using advanced diagnostic tools. Biological matter, like pet accidents or food spills, can emit foul smells if not cleaned properly. Smoke damage, whether from cigarettes or fires, embeds particles into surfaces, requiring specialized cleaning. Mold thrives in damp environments, producing a musty odor that persists until the mold is eradicated. Industrial spills may release chemical odors that need expert handling. Professional odor removal services address these issues comprehensively, ensuring the source is eliminated and the space is restored to a fresh state.

Are hoarding cleanup services covered by insurance?
Coverage for hoarding cleanup services depends on the homeowner’s insurance policy. Some policies may cover the cost if the hoarding has caused damage to the home, such as structural issues or biohazard contamination. However, standard insurance policies do not typically cover routine hoarding cleanup. It is advisable to check with your insurance provider to determine if any portion of the cleanup is eligible for coverage. Some hoarding cleanup companies also offer financing options for clients who need assistance with costs.
